RG3216N-8872-B-T5 Equivalent & Substitute Parts
Part Overview
The RG3216N-8872-B-T5 is an 88.7 kOhms ±0.1% thin film chip resistor manufactured by Susumu in 1206 (3216 Metric) package format. This component is rated for 0.25W (1/4W) power dissipation and features anti-sulfur coating with automotive AEC-Q200 qualification. The part is actively produced and maintains ROHS3 compliance with unlimited moisture sensitivity rating (MSL 1). Engineering Selection Recommendations
Both the RG3216N-8872-B-T5 and ERA-8ARB8872V are active production components with identical electrical specifications and automotive AEC-Q200 certification. Selection between these parts is based on availability and supply chain requirements rather than technical performance differences.
The ERA-8ARB8872V from Panasonic offers higher inventory availability (1931 pcs vs. 1026 pcs) and maintains equivalent compliance status. The maximum seated height difference of 0.008" (0.20mm) between the two parts is within typical PCB assembly tolerances for 1206 package components and does not affect functional performance or circuit operation.
Both components satisfy ROHS3 compliance and REACH unaffected status for regulated markets. Selection should prioritize component availability and established supplier relationships within your procurement workflow.
